It is impossible … WebFor laser welds in thick section steel, the main cause of solidification cracking is the weld profile shape. [2] The high depth to width ratio of laser welds causes restraint and means that high thermal stress acts across the weld where the solidification fronts meet, causing centreline cracking. [3]
